Firefighter injured in CT house fire that left family displaced

A firefighter was hospitalized following a house fire in Norfolk Sunday that called for mutual aid from several area departments.
Firefighters were called to a home on Litchfield Road in the morning hours and found that the family of four who lives there was able to get out safely, according to the Norfolk Fire Department.
One firefighter suffered a wrist injury and was taken to an area hospital, the department said. The firefighter was treated and released.
The blaze prompted a response for mutual aid from fire departments in Harwinton, Bantam, Thomaston, Woodbury and Watertown.
The damage from the blaze left the home uninhabitable, according to fire officials.
The cause of the fire is being investigated.
